    Elspeth replies to ml
    You won't be "served" - they're scammers.  They get people "all worked up" because when people are scared, they don't stop to think and are more likely to pay them - even though they owe nothing!  Bottom line - no one gets a heads up they'll be served - the process server just shows up, unannounced.  More info here:

    Follow the steps in what you need to know. A legitimate debt collector agency should not have a problem with giving you a real business name and address you can google and verify via google street view, BBB etc.
    For extortion Scam Operations, file reports with the FBI, your state attorney general and Department Of Justice,FTC & FCC..
